From: Ye Liu <liuye@xxxxxxxxxx> This patch replaces the direct check for the __PG_HWPOISON flag with the PageHWPoison() macro, improving code readability and maintaining consistency with other parts of the memory management code. Signed-off-by: Ye Liu <liuye@xxxxxxxxxx> --- mm/page_alloc.c | 2 +-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-) diff --git a/mm/page_alloc.c b/mm/page_alloc.c index fe76fd237dd0..6ef54abebf51 100644 --- a/mm/page_alloc.c +++ b/mm/page_alloc.c @@ -1427,7 +1427,7 @@ static __always_inline void page_del_and_expand(struct zone *zone, static void check_new_page_bad(struct page *page) { - if (unlikely(page->flags & __PG_HWPOISON)) { + if (unlikely(PageHWPoison(page))) { /* Don't complain about hwpoisoned pages */ if (PageBuddy(page)) __ClearPageBuddy(page); -- 2.25.1
